Games are blinking with weird colours in fullscreen mode when using upscaling #1739

Current Behavior

Whenever I launch a game upscaled with filters (either fsr or nis) and put it in fullscreen mode - either by shortcut or launch option, the screen starts blinking with weird colours and the Steam console log is spammed with [gamescope] [Error] xdg_backend: Compositor released us but we were not acquired. Tried this on two separate games - Graveyard Keeper (native) and Titan Quest (proton) - both have this blinking.

Steps To Reproduce

  1. Launch Graveyard Keeper with gamescope -w 1920 -h 1080 -F fsr -- %command%.
  2. Observe no visual problems and no log spam.
  3. Press Super+F to make the game fullscreen.
  4. Observe artifacts and log spam.

Hardware information

- Distro: Arch Linux
- CPU: Intel(R) Core(TM) i7-10700F CPU @ 2.90GHz
- GPU: N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070 Ti SUPER
- Driver Version: NVIDIA 565.77

Software information

- Desktop environment: KDE 6.2.5
- Session type: wayland
- Gamescope version:  gamescope version 3.16.1 (gcc 14.2.1)
- Gamescope launch command(s): `gamescope -w 1920 -h 1080 -F fsr -- %command%`
